The University District Service Fund was established in 2003 by the Greater University Chamber of Commerce to provide program development services for community needs projects in the “U District” of Seattle. The organization focuses on advocacy and education, community revitalization efforts, cultural celebrations/events….with special programs for public safety, public art/history projects, and community coalition building.
Beginning in 2004 with a grant from the City of Seattle’s Office of Economic Development for metal frames to be installed on our new low-level light poles from NE 41st Street to NE 50th St along University Way NE, students from the University of Washington School of Public Art and Sculpture partnered with local businesses under the direction of Professor John Young and the U District Chamber/U District Service Fund to create one-of-a-kind sculptures mounted in the metal frames.
